Bu yazımızda C programlama dilinde, bir dizideki sayıları büyükten küçüğe sıralama örneğini çözeceğiz. Hemen sorumuza geçelim.

Soru : 5 elemanlı bir dizide bulunan elemanları büyükten küçüğe sıralayan kodun C programlama dilindeki kodunu yazınız. Dizi elemanlarını kullanıcıdan alınız.

Cevap :

#include <stdio.h>

int main(){
    int sayi[5],temp;
    
    for(int i=0;i<5;i++){
        printf("%d. sayiyi giriniz :",i+1);
        scanf("%d",&sayi[i]);
    }
    
    for(int j=0;j<5;j++){
        for(int i=0;i<5;i++){
            if(sayi[i]<sayi[i+1]){
                temp=sayi[i];
                sayi[i]=sayi[i+1];
                sayi[i+1]=temp;
            }
        }
    }

    for(int i=0;i<5;i++){
        printf("%d ",sayi[i]);
    }
}

Çıktısı :

C Programlama Dizideki Sayıları Büyükten Küçüğe Sıralama

Bu yazımızda C programlama dilinde bir dizideki elemanları büyükten küçüğe sıralama örneğini çözdük. Diğer C programlama örneklerimizi görmek isterseniz buraya tıklayarak tümüne ulaşabilirsiniz.

Bu yazı dikkatini çekebilir.   C# Ortalama Hesaplama